Power restored on Kapiti Coast

Published: Mon 11 Feb 2008 10:13 AM
Power restored on Kapiti Coast - 11 Feb 2008
Media advisory
Transpower advises that power has now been restored to the Kapiti Coast following a lightening strike on a Takapu Road circuit at 7:50am this morning. Power was restored to the area at approximately 9am.
Transpower’s Communications Manager said that the power outage affected the Paraparaumu and Pauatahanui areas.
"Transpower had one of the Takapu Road circuits out for routine maintenance, when a lightening strike caused the second Takapu Road circuit to trip."
"In order to restore power to the region, the line that was out for maintenance needed to be put back into service. Ground crews worked as quickly as possible to do this and had power restored by 9am."
